Which foodborne illness can be significantly minimized by cooking food to proper temperatures?

  1. Shelfish poisoning

  2. Stomach flu

  3. Norovirus

  4. Salmonella

The correct answer is: Salmonella

Cooking food to proper temperatures is crucial in minimizing the risk of Salmonella, as this bacterium is commonly found in raw or undercooked poultry, eggs, and meat. When food is cooked thoroughly, it can kill Salmonella bacteria, preventing foodborne illness. Proper cooking not only ensures that pathogens like Salmonella are eliminated but also helps in maintaining food safety standards, an essential aspect of food handling and preparation in a restaurant environment. In contrast, shellfish poisoning can result from consuming contaminated shellfish, which may not necessarily be mitigated by cooking, especially if the mussels or oysters are contaminated with toxins that are heat-stable. The stomach flu, commonly caused by viruses, is often spread through contaminated food or water but is not directly controlled through cooking temperatures in the same way that bacterial infections are. Norovirus, which is highly contagious, can also be resistant to cooking methods and is often spread through cross-contamination or contaminated surfaces. Thus, the significance of cooking food to the proper temperatures is most effectively represented by its ability to minimize the risk associated with Salmonella.
